
Antarctic fisheries regulator creates transshipment vessel list, punts on protected area
**While short on action, this year’s meeting of the regulator of the Antarctic krill fishery set the stage for broader conservation measures to be passed at its 2026 convening**
*By Cliff White | Nov. 5, 2025 16:16 GMT*
The Commission for the Conservation of Antarctic Marine Living Resources (CCAMLR), which regulates the krill fishery in the Southern Ocean near Antarctica, punted on many of the proposals it debated during its annual meeting, which ended Oct. 31.
Although this year’s meeting was light on concrete decisions, it laid important groundwork for broader conservation measures expected to be passed at CCAMLR’s 2026 convening. Stakeholders and environmental advocates will be watching closely as the commission moves toward key protections for the Antarctic marine ecosystem.
